  • An iconic place to enjoy the peaceful St. John’s river. We enjoyed a late lunch, frog legs and grilled shrimp. The frog legs were fried perfectly with crispy fries. The grilled shrimp were large, seasoned and delicious. The views of the wildlife and tranquility of the river is worth more than five stars. The food is a fiver rating, too!
  • This was totally cool. We just went for the fan boat ride. I think it was twenty eight per person or something for a half hour ride. It was a Monday, and they don't have food at the restaurant on Mondays, but the bar was open for drinks. Wife and 2- 16 year old boys had a great time. Saw some gators even though it was hotter than boiling water outside, and there were a ton of cows trying to beat the heat in the water which was cool to see. The...guide?...(the guy driving the boat)....was great. Funny, knowledgeable and stopped several times for pictures and random interesting things. Only complaint - it went too fast! This is definitely a unique, fun, interesting thing to do with the fam if you're in town for the beach or whatever. Just something different. I'll go back every time we're here!
